Tourist Attractions
If you’re looking for things to do in the “78737 Zip Code Map” area, you won’t be disappointed. The area is home to a variety of natural and cultural attractions, including Hamilton Pool Preserve, Pedernales Falls State Park, and the Texas Hill Country Wine Trail. Visitors can also explore local history at the Dr. Pound Historical Farmstead or enjoy live music and events at the iconic Mercer Street Dancehall.
